About UNDP
The United Nations Development Programme (UNDP) is the UN’s global development agency working in more than 170 countries and territories to eradicate poverty, reduce inequality, strengthen democratic governance, accelerate climate action, and promote sustainable development.
UNDP partners with governments, civil society organizations, development partners, and local communities to create lasting solutions that improve people’s lives.
Through its internship programme, UNDP provides students and graduates with hands-on experience in international development while supporting projects that contribute to the Sustainable Development Goals (SDGs).

Eligibility Requirements
Applicants must meet one of the following criteria at the time of application:
- Be enrolled in a Master’s degree or higher.
- Be in the final year of a Bachelor’s degree.
- Have graduated within the previous year.
- Be enrolled in a postgraduate professional traineeship programme.
Language Requirements
Applicants should have:
- Excellent written and spoken English.
- Knowledge of Serbian is considered an advantage but is not mandatory.

Required Application Documents
Applicants should submit:
- Updated CV
- Motivation Letter
- Academic status information
Shortlisted candidates may later provide:
- University enrollment letter or diploma
- Academic transcript
- Reference letter
- Medical certificate
- Proof of health insurance
- Signed internship agreement
Internship Duration
Internships normally last:
- Minimum: 6 weeks
- Maximum: 6 months
Assignments are available throughout the year depending on office needs.

Estimated Monthly Stipend
UNDP states that eligible interns receive a monthly stipend to help cover daily living expenses such as meals and local transportation if they are not financially supported by another institution.
Estimated Monthly Stipend: USD $300–$900 (varies depending on the duty station and UNDP office policies).

How to Apply for the UNDP Serbia Internship 2026
Interested candidates should:
- Visit the official UNDP Careers Portal.
- Search for Roster of Interns (Open Call) – Belgrade, Serbia.
- Create or log into your UNDP account.
- Complete the online application form.
- Upload your CV and Motivation Letter.
- Include the required academic information.
- Submit your application before the deadline.
